Recording pictures (advanced)

Using the Mode Dial

When you want the background to be in
sharp focus, set the aperture value to a
higher number. The higher the aperture
value is the smaller the aperture opening
will be. For a soft focus background, set the
aperture value to a lower number which
corresponds to a larger aperture opening.

1 Set the aperture value and take

the picture.

• Refer to P55 for the available range of the

aperture value and the shutter speed.

• The focus range is 0.16 feet (5 cm) –

(Wide), 6.56 feet (200 cm) –

¶ (Tele).

• If the subject is too bright, set to a larger

aperture value, if too dim, set to a smaller
aperture value.

• The brightness of the screen may differ

from that of the actual pictures. Check it
using review function or setting to the
playback mode.

• The ISO sensitivity cannot be set to

[AUTO]. (P70) (When the recording mode
is switched to Aperture-priority AE, the
ISO sensitivity is automatically set to
[ISO100] even though it was set to [AUTO]
beforehand. Even though the ISO mode is
set to [ISO100] automatically, you can
also change ISO setting from [ISO64],
[ISO200], [ISO400] on the menu.)

• When the exposure is not adequate, the

aperture value and the shutter speed on
the screen turn red.
